18-Year-Old Charged after Striking Woman and Child near Chandler Boulevard

CHANDLER, AZ (November 2, 2021) – Tuesday afternoon, 18-year-old Luis Romo-Valadez was arrested after a hit-and-run crash on Arizona Avenue.

Police responded to the scene around 2:30 p.m., near California Street after receiving multiple dispatch calls in the area.

According to reports, the driver of a silver Ford Mustang lost control for reasons unknown. As a result, the vehicle struck a mother who was pushing her child in a stroller. The vehicle then struck a tree before coming to a stop at a nearby block fence.

Following the collision, the driver fled the scene without rendering aid to the victims involved. The suspect’s father later called police to let them know his son had returned from Mexico with damage to his vehicle.

Police then arrested Luis Romo-Valadez at an apartment near Alma School, in Chandler. Per court documents, he faced a hit-and-run misdemeanor charge.
